The Bellagio Resort: A Mosaic Tile Showcase. Located in the southern part of the famous Las Vegas Strip, the Bellagio Resort Hotel has dominated its surroundings from the time it opened in 1998 with lush landscaping, classic architecture and elements, and a man-made, eight-acre lake reminiscent of Italy’s Lake Como.

The History of Ceramic Encaustic Tiles

Granada Tile

While ceramic encaustic tiles are very similar to cement tiles, the materials and processes by which they are made differ from one another. Cement tiles are poured into metal molds from a mixture of cement, sand, pigment, and mineral powders. So to answer a common question, cement tiles are not truly encaustic.
